TGS Begins Seismic Survey Off NE Greenland

TGS has started expansion of a 2D multi-client survey in Northeast Greenland.

The survey, NEG13, will enable customers to prepare for the announced Greenland  Licensing Round in 2013/2014. Due to favorable ice conditions, TGS expects to acquire 4,200 km of 2D multi-client seismic data. This new data will provide companies with dense data coverage over the licensing area and will be a significant addition to TGS’ already robust data library in the area.

The seismic data is being acquired by the M/V Akademik Shatskiy supported by the ice breaker M/V Viking Balder. A helicopter is being utilized for ice density monitoring. Data processing will be performed by TGS and data will be available to clients in Q1 2014.
